Abstract
The invention discloses a kind of culture dish, comprise culture dish body, also comprise the cover glass stationary installation of the bottom being arranged on described culture dish body.In use, put into by cover glass in cover glass stationary installation, by cover glass stationary installation, cover glass and culture dish are realized good fixing, even if cultivating, changing in liquid process to produce and rock, cover glass also can not rock in culture dish.Certainly, cover glass can also be set and pave device, make to reserve certain gap between cover glass and culture dish body, when taking out cover glass, plectrum is inserted in this gap, cover glass can be tilted easily and take out, convenient, safety.

Technical field
The present invention relates to stroma cell culture technique field, particularly a kind of culture dish.
Background technology
Stroma cell is adherent growth, therefore need cell climbing sheet be made when cultivating, namely the cover glass that placement one piece is very thin in advance in the culture dish being added with liquid nutrient medium, so that stroma cell is adherent growth on the cover slip, with pincet, cover glass is taken out after stroma cell covers with cover glass, carry out follow-up test, such as immunohistochemical methods, cell cut, laser co-focusing etc.
In stroma cell culturing process, because culture dish is round, and cover glass is square, after cover glass is put into culture dish, the position of cover glass can not be fixed, to such an extent as in cultivation, change cover glass in liquid process and rock in culture dish, affect culture effect.
Meanwhile, because stroma cell culture environment is liquid culture, namely a certain amount of nutrient solution to be added in culture dish body; The bottom of culture dish body is close to by cover glass after putting into culture dish body, owing to there is surface tension of liquid and adsorptive power, therefore carry out subsequent experimental at needs taking-up cover glass, because the combination of cover glass and culture dish body is too tight, cause cover glass to take out difficulty, cover glass even can be caused to break.
Therefore, how providing a kind of culture dish, to realize the fixing of cover glass, is the current technical issues that need to address of those skilled in the art.

The culture dish that the embodiment of the present invention provides, comprises culture dish body 1, also comprises the cover glass stationary installation of the bottom being arranged on culture dish body 1.In use, cover glass 2 is put in cover glass stationary installation, by cover glass stationary installation, cover glass 2 and culture dish body 1 are realized good fixing, even if cultivating, changing in liquid process to produce and rock, cover glass 2 also can not rock in culture dish body 1.
Embodiment one:
Cover glass stationary installation comprises the first clamp and the second clamp, has the position of containment cap slide 2 between the first clamp and the second clamp.In culture dish body 1, namely place the up and down or left and right of the position of cover glass 2, first clamp and the second clamp are set, such as, first clamp is left clamp 5, second clamp is right clamp 4, just in time cover glass 2 is blocked in left and right, the effect of fixed cap slide 2 can be played, or first clamp be upper clamp 6, second clamp is lower clamp 7, block cover glass 2 up and down, the effect of fixed cap slide 2 can be played equally, and, first clamp and the second clamp have certain length, limit cover glass 2 left bank or right bank, fixed effect is very good.
Can certainly arrange four clamps, i.e. the first clamp, the second clamp, the 3rd clamp and the 4th clamp, wherein, the first clamp is left clamp 5, second clamp be right clamp the 4, three clamp is upper clamp 6, and the 4th clamp is lower clamp 7 simultaneously.Thus being all fixed up and down cover glass 2, fixed effect is better, and, four clamps are while fixing cover glass 2, the taking-up of cover glass 2 should not be disturbed, first clamp, the second clamp, the 3rd clamp and the 4th clamp and cover glass 2 have a contact part, the length of this contact part, namely contact length is all less than the length of side of cover glass 2, this makes it possible to reserve some spaces, facilitate plectrum to be inserted between cover glass 2 and culture dish body 1, cover glass 0 is tilted and takes out.
Meanwhile, because stroma cell culture environment is liquid culture, namely a certain amount of nutrient solution to be added in culture dish body 1; The bottom of culture dish body 1 is close to by cover glass 2 after putting into culture dish body 1, owing to there is surface tension of liquid and adsorptive power, therefore carry out subsequent experimental at needs taking-up cover glass 2, because cover glass 2 is too tight with the combination of culture dish body 1, cause cover glass 2 to take out difficulty, cover glass 2 even can be caused to break.Therefore, in the position of placing cover glass 2, a projection is set, namely cover glass paves device, what cover glass paved device paves the area that area is less than cover glass 2, and namely protruding sectional area is less than the position of cover glass 2, like this, certain gap can be reserved between cover glass 2 and culture dish body 1, when taking out cover glass 2, plectrum is inserted in this gap, cover glass 2 can be tilted easily and take out, convenient, safety.
Cover glass paves device, and can be square boss also can be that regular hexagon is protruding, or the projection of other shapes, and the embodiment of the present invention is not specifically limited the shape that cover glass paves device.
Embodiment two:
Cover glass stationary installation comprise first jiao of clamp 8 and with first jiao of clamp 8 tiltedly to the position between the second jiao of clamp arranged, 11, first jiao of clamp 8 and second jiao of clamp 11 with containment cap slide 2.First jiao of clamp 8 is angles for fixed cap slide 2, its structure can be that two long slabs carry out being spliced to form with 90 degree, so just in time hold an angle, and this angle is well fixed, an angle clamp can limit cover glass 2 movement in the two directions, such as, first jiao of clamp 8 is positioned at the upper left corner of the position of placing cover glass 2, cover glass 2 movement upwards and left can be limited like this, second jiao of clamp 11 is positioned at the lower right corner of the position of placing cover glass 2, with first jiao of clamp 8 tiltedly to setting, second jiao of clamp 11 limits cover glass 2 movement and to the right downwards, first jiao of clamp 8 and second jiao of clamp 11 well limit the movement on cover glass 2 four direction, achieve the fixing of cover glass 2.
Certainly, also four angle clamps can be set simultaneously, namely first jiao of clamp, 8, second jiao of clamp 11, triangle clamp 10 and with triangle clamp 10 tiltedly to the 4th jiao of clamp 9 arranged, the 3rd clamp 10 and the 4th clamp 9 have the position of containment cap slide 2.Now, first jiao of clamp, 8, second jiao of clamp 11, triangle clamp 10 and the 4th jiao of clamp 9 surround the position of placing cover glass 2, first jiao of clamp 8 is positioned at the upper left corner of the position of placing cover glass 2, second jiao of clamp 11 is positioned at the lower right corner of the position of placing cover glass 2, triangle clamp 10 is positioned at the lower left corner of the position of placing cover glass 2,4th jiao of clamp 9 is positioned at the upper right corner of the position of placing cover glass 2, is very perfectly fixed by cover glass 2, there will not be movement.
Meanwhile, because stroma cell culture environment is liquid culture, namely a certain amount of nutrient solution to be added in culture dish body 1; The bottom of culture dish body 1 is close to by cover glass 2 after putting into culture dish body 1, owing to there is surface tension of liquid and adsorptive power, therefore carry out subsequent experimental at needs taking-up cover glass 2, because cover glass 2 is too tight with the combination of culture dish body 1, cause cover glass 2 to take out difficulty, cover glass 2 even can be caused to break.Therefore, in the position of placing cover glass 2, a projection is set, namely cover glass paves device, what cover glass paved device paves the area that area is less than cover glass 2, and namely protruding sectional area is less than the position of cover glass 2, like this, certain gap can be reserved between cover glass 2 and culture dish body 1, when taking out cover glass 2, plectrum is inserted in this gap, cover glass 2 can be tilted easily and take out, convenient, safety.
Cover glass paves device, and can be square boss also can be that regular hexagon is protruding, or the projection of other shapes, and the embodiment of the present invention is not specifically limited the shape that cover glass paves device.
